Runbook: Flowgate Autoscaler — Account Recovery. The autoscaler reads queue depth from the Lanebridge broker and adjusts worker counts in the Marrow cluster. If its service identity is revoked or the token store is wiped, recovery requires re-enrolling via the offline bootstrap path. Before reviewing access logs, confirm the standby credential is intact. The recovery passphrase for the bootstrap vault appears immediately below.

strongbox words: druvan-lamys-eliius-jorax-istox-soreth-ulays-gilix-ralix-oliiel-norwyn-casvan-praius

// Fabrikka test-data factory: constants below cap fixture graph depth
// and batch sizes. Per last week's sync, deep nested factories were
// blowing the Harlen CI runners' memory, so we now bound recursion and
// shard large seed sets. Don't raise these without profiling against
// the Quellport dataset first — Marit's benchmarks showed nonlinear
// growth past depth 6. Overrides belong in fabrikka.local.toml, not
// here. The tuning constants we settled on are as follows.

tuning table, kawep-tawif:
CAPS = {
    "olidor": 80,
    "belion": 7,
    "quenys": 225,
    "druox": 839,
    "fraath": 482,
}

Handover: cron drift on Bellhop scheduler. Short version — the nightly jobs on the Westmoor cluster were firing up to four minutes late because the host clock sync was fighting the container timezone override. I pinned the sync source and tightened the jitter window; drift is under two seconds now. Watch the first two release-night runs just in case. The scheduler currently runs with the values below.

config for bahop-baduf:
[kasion]
team = lamath
access_code = ac_d807e5
host = kasion.paliqcloud.corp
port = 4000
owner = julix.tamvan
peer = frair.qorvelsoft.local

**Runbook: FieldScope Offline Mode Recovery**

When FieldScope surveyors lose connectivity, the app queues observations locally in an encrypted store and replays them through the Syncwell ingest service once a link is restored. For security review purposes, note that replayed records carry the original capture timestamps and device attestation, and the ingest service rejects batches older than 72 hours. To inspect the quarantine queue for rejected batches, authenticate to the Syncwell admin endpoint using the key below.

API key for bageg-kajef: vxb2-ss